Citizens emerge with new sound on new album

HUMBLE BEAST Records have released the album 'Fear' by
critically-acclaimed Seattle-based band Citizens. Reviewing the project Jesus Freak
Hideout website wrote, "The title track opens the album on an ominous
note, melding big '80s synths into the band's darker rock sound more
cohesively than ever before. Strip these synths away and the song
would actually fit perfectly on the more guitar-led 'A Mirror Dimly'.
This makes 'Fear' the perfect entry point into this brand new
direction, which is revealed to be a more stark departure from the
band's past once you hear songs like the peppy single 'Looking Up'.
Meanwhile, 'Everything For Nothing' has the dance party feel and horn
sections of 'Join The Triumph'."
